Frequently Asked Questions about Jacksonville
How much are Studio apartments in Jacksonville?
There are currently 535 Studio Apartments in Jacksonville with rent ranges from $365 to $3,380 with an average price of $1,263.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jacksonville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jacksonville ranges from $546 to $3,599 with an average monthly rent of $1,439.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jacksonville c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jacksonville range from $647 to $7,427.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,685.
How expensive are Jacksonville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 556 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jacksonville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$924 to $10,244 - averaging $2,079 for the location.
